Understanding the B2B Flower Market

The B2B flower market is characterized by large-volume purchases, often involving retailers, event planners, and wedding coordinators. This segment demands not only quality products but also reliable supply chains and exceptional customer service.

Effective Distribution Strategies

1. **Building Strong Supplier Relationships**: Establishing and maintaining strong relationships with flower growers and suppliers can ensure a consistent supply of high-quality products. Regular communication and negotiation can lead to better pricing and exclusive offers.

2. **Leveraging Technology**: Implementing inventory management systems can streamline the ordering process, reduce errors, and improve order fulfillment. Digital platforms allow wholesalers to track inventory levels in real-time and manage customer orders efficiently.

3. **Tailored Marketing Approaches**: Understanding the specific needs of different B2B clients is crucial. Tailor marketing strategies to address these needs, whether through personalized emails, targeted ads, or special promotions for bulk orders.

Overcoming Challenges in Distribution

Challenges such as fluctuating prices, seasonal demand, and logistical issues can impact wholesale flower distribution. Creating contingency plans and diversifying suppliers can mitigate some of these risks, ensuring uninterrupted service.
